Booker T. Jones

This great double bill with wicked southern exposure features Hammond B3 master Booker T. Jones, iconic leader of the fabulous Stax house band Booker T. and the MGs, and JJ Grey, leader of north Florida swamp rockers Mofro. During Stax's heyday as Memphis's soul powerhouse, the MGs backed the likes of Otis Redding, Sam & Dave, and Wilson Pickett, also issuing their own instrumental hits, most notably "Green Onions." Booker's 2009 solo album, Potato Hole (Anti-), his first in two decades, won a Grammy. Backed by the Drive-By Truckers and guitarist Neil Young, PH is centered on Booker's soulful organ, but also rocks a lot harder than they ever did at Stax, especially on the grungy opener "Pound It Out." Grey's songs for Mofro often have chronicled the disappearance of Cracker culture, vividly capturing regional aesthetics, sometimes with Faulkneresque overtones.
